Abstract

PROBLEM TO BE SOLVED: To obtain a lightweight wire anchor clamp having high mechanical strength which can be held easily by a worker during work. SOLUTION: The wire anchor clamp comprises a clamp body 1 having a clamp part 3 of C-shaped cross section provided with a clamp groove 5 and an anchor part 4 projecting from the base part thereof, and a wedge member 2 having a wedge part 14 being inserted into the clamp groove 5 to secure a wire with respect to the clamp part 3 and a wire gripping part 15 continuous to the end part of the wedge part 14. The clamp part 3 has C-shaped cross section provided with an opening for inserting the wire into the clamp groove 5 from one side thereof and a plurality of ribs 10 are formed around the clamp part 3 in order to enhance bending rigidity. The anchor part 4 is provided with a recess 13 is the side face in order to reduce the weight and a dismantling protrusion 25 is formed on the left side face at the wire gripping part 15 of the wedge member 2.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a wedge type clamp for retaining an electric wire to a support such as a telephone pole.

Description of the Related Art As is well known, a clamp body connected to the other end of an end fitting fixed at one end to a power transmission tower or the like is used to hold an electric wire such as a power transmission and distribution line to a power transmission tower or a power pole. And a wedge-type clamp having a wedge member that is driven into the wire insertion groove of the clamp body and grips the wire between the clamp body and the clamp body. For the retention clamp,
Since a large external force acts, the clamp body and the wedge member become large and heavy.

However, since the work of holding the electric wire is performed on a high place with a poor footing, the clamp body and the wedge member which are large and heavy require labor for the worker. It becomes inconvenient to handle, the workability is poor and difficult, and the danger of accidentally removing the clamp body and the wedge member increases.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S As shown in FIG. 1, an electric wire anchoring clamp according to the present invention comprises a clamp body 1 and a wedge member 2. As shown in FIG.
-Shaped clamp 3 and anchor 4 protruding from its base
And That is, a clamp groove 5 whose tip is curved upward is formed in the clamp portion 3, and an opening 6 through which an electric wire can be inserted into the groove 5 from one side is formed on one side. The bottom surface 5a of the clamp groove 5 is flat so as to be able to contact the flat lower surface 2a of the wedge member 2, and as can be understood from FIG. It has a semicircular shape corresponding to the outer diameter of the inserted core wire.

On the outer periphery of the clamp portion 3, four reinforcing ribs 1 are provided.
0 are integrally formed, and by forming these reinforcing ribs 10, the overall bending rigidity of the clamp portion 3 is enhanced, and the flexural rigidity is high and the overall weight is reduced for the thickness of the clamp portion 3.

The anchoring portion 4 of the clamp body 1 is connected to an insulator or the like. As shown in FIG. 2, an anchoring pin 11 is inserted into the anchoring portion 4 formed in a bifurcated shape. The cotter pin 12 is inserted into the projecting portion to prevent the retaining pin 11 from coming out of the retaining portion 4.
Is reduced in weight by the concave portion 13 on the side surface, the material for casting is saved, and "burn" can be prevented.

The electric wire gripping portion 15 of the wedge member 2 has a fixing portion 16 integrated with the wedge portion 14 and, as shown in FIG.
The lower part is constituted by a movable part 18 rotatably attached to a fixed part 16 by a fulcrum pin 17. In addition, a base of the fastening screw 20 is provided on the upper part of the movable part 18 by a pivot pin 21.
The tip is engaged in the upper fork 16a of the fixing portion 16, and the C-shaped gripping portions 23a and 23b can be fastened to the electric wire by turning the fixing nut 22.

Further, a hammer head 24 which can act as a hammer is formed on the end face of the fixing portion 16 described above, and the other portions are thin and light in weight. On the left side surface of the wedge member 2, a re-disassembly protrusion 25 used for re-disassembling the wire retaining clamp is integrally formed. The re-disassembly protrusion 25 projects sideways. It is in a state of having done. In other words, when reassembling the installed wire retaining clamp, the clamp body 1 can be disassembled from the wedge member 2 by hitting the left end face of the reassembly protrusion 25 in FIG. 1 with a hammer.

To hold the electric wire W using the electric wire holding clamp according to the illustrated embodiment, the holding portion 4 of the clamp body 1 is connected to an insulator or the like, and the electric wire W is opened as shown in FIG. 6 is inserted into the clamp groove 5. next,
The nut 22 is loosened, and the screw 20 is rotated clockwise in FIG.
, And the movable portion 18 may be opened by rotating the movable portion 18 clockwise about the fulcrum pin 17 as well. That is, the electric wire W
Is inserted between the gripping portions 23a and 23b, the movable portion 18 is returned to the original position, the nut 22 is lightly tightened to prevent the wedge member 2 from dropping, and then the upper surface of the right thumb is locked by the hammer head 25. , Holding the wedge member 2, inserting the tip of the wedge portion 14 between the lower side of the electric wire W and the bottom surface 5 a of the groove 5, hitting the hammer head 24 with a hammer, and driving the wedge member 2 into a clamp. If the main body 1 is fixed to the electric wire W and the nut 22 is tightened to fix the electric wire W to the wedge member 2, the retaining operation can be completed.
